Nicky Abdinor is an international keynote speaker, registered Clinical Psychologist and founder of the non-profit, Nicky’s Drive. She is based in Cape Town, South Africa, where she runs her clinical practice.
Nicky is always commended on being a “credible” agent of change whether you are connecting with her one-on-one or from an audience. When you meet Nicky, it is hard not to recognise that she puts her message into practice!
Born without arms, not without attitude! Nicky Abdinor is an expert on doing MORE with less.
She is a Clinical Psychologist, International Keynote Speaker and Founder of the non-profit, Nicky’s Drive. Whether you meet Nicky one-on-one or from an audience, it’s hard not to recognise that she puts her message into practice!
A firm believer in focusing on our strengths and lives by the premise of Positive Psychology, “Don’t ignore what is wrong, but focus more on what is RIGHT.”

Her inspirational keynote talk, entitled “If you’ve got the drive, the destination is up to you,” aims to challenge the audience’s perspective on what is possible.
Nicky Abdinor uses her personal story (enhanced by video clips) and background in Psychology to motivate the audience to think differently about their situation. She believes that it is not our situation, but how we think about our situation, that determines our emotional well-being chiefessays.net . Nicky highlights that we should not ignore what is wrong, but focus more on what is right.
As a Clinical Psychologist, Nicky’s message is enhanced by her ability and understanding of creating sustainable change in our attitudes, beliefs and emotions.
Her skills in translating her expertise and experiences in an engaging presentation will ensure participants leave an event empowered and motivated! Nicky is an international keynote speaker and has presented in Africa, Europe, the USA, Australia and the Middle East.
Nicky is a member of the Professional Speaker’s Association of Southern Africa (PSASA) and the Global Speaker’s Federation (GSF).

Speaker fees can vary depending on factors such as expertise, demand, and event specifics. While some speakers may charge a flat fee for their services, others may have hourly rates. It’s best to discuss fee structures directly with the speaker or their representative to understand the pricing model.
Keynote speeches typically range from 30 to 90 minutes, with the duration determined by the speaker’s expertise, the event’s agenda, and audience preferences. Keynote speeches often include a combination of inspirational stories, practical insights, and actionable advice tailored to the event’s theme or objectives.
The scale of the event and audience size can indeed impact a speaker’s fee. Larger events with a broader reach or higher attendance may command higher fees due to increased exposure and demand. Conversely, smaller events or niche audiences may offer opportunities for more flexible pricing arrangements.
Travel expenses such as transportation, accommodation, and meals are typically negotiated separately from the speaker’s fee. These costs vary depending on the speaker’s location, travel distance, and event duration. It’s important to clarify travel arrangements and expenses during the booking process to avoid misunderstandings.
Many speakers require a deposit to secure a booking, with the remaining balance due closer to the event date. Deposits are often non-refundable and serve as a commitment from both parties. It’s advisable to discuss deposit requirements and payment terms with the speaker or their representative when finalizing the booking.
